I fail to see what's funny. lol The only reason why you even can hear the added instruments and vocals are because ATW and ANDHC were specifically remastered and remixed for when they were released on SACD. The added timpanis in TPOL, the alternate vocal take in BATB, etc... They weren't like that in the original versions. It says on the back of the ATW SACD "5.1 Surround Sound mixes by Humberto Gatica." Meanwhile, I have a whole bunch of SACDs that weren't remastered/remixed and don't add anything new, one being FIY. It's not the format per se, but rather the remaster/remix that gave ATW and ANDHC such a new life in the SACD release. 1 Quote http://i.imgur.com/dQ1vYVz.jpgMais qui peut dire, qu’il peut vivre sans amour, qui?

Unfortunately, in recent years SACD has become much more of a gimmick than what it was intended for. I purchase SACDs that are remakes of expensive 80s Chinese pop CDs and they don't add anything to the sound quality. But since I don't have the original CDs (which cost $150+), I have no other options. 2 Quote http://i.imgur.com/dQ1vYVz.jpgMais qui peut dire, qu’il peut vivre sans amour, qui?
